Roofing Inspection Service in Winnetka, IL
Roofing inspection services involve a thorough assessment of a property's roof to identify potential issues, assess its overall condition, and determine if repairs or maintenance are needed. These inspections typically cover residential properties, including single-family homes, multi-family buildings, and small commercial structures. Homeowners often request these services before purchasing a property, after severe weather events, or as part of routine maintenance to ensure the roof remains in good condition and to prevent costly repairs down the line. Property owners usually want to understand the current state of their roof, any areas of concern such as leaks, damage, or wear, and recommendations for necessary repairs or upkeep.
Before requesting a roofing inspection, property owners should consider what specific concerns they have about their roof, such as recent storm damage, visible leaks, or aging materials. It’s helpful to know the roof’s age, previous repairs, and any recent weather events that might have impacted its integrity. Clarifying these points can help focus the inspection on relevant issues and ensure a comprehensive assessment. Roofing Inspection Service Questions
What is included in a roofing inspection? A roofing inspection typically assesses the condition of shingles, flashing, gutters, and overall roof integrity to identify potential issues.
How often should a ro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year or after severe weather events to catch any damage early.
What signs indicate a roof needs an inspection? Signs include missing or damaged shingles, leaks inside the property, or visible wear and tear on the roof surface.
Why is a roofing inspection important? Regular inspections help detect problems early, potentially preventing costly repairs and extending the roof’s lifespan.
